Output e2c689fc309a9123da69cc7d0c13c58130d74d6eed9b3b50d98a0c4c9fe4d4af:0

value
50100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ca1f1cd44ecd433385d7917f73360f742ae1bd0 OP_EQUAL
address
MEtMb7Wh7vWtuo5tCbTCcCiwWpkTdjzPJF
transaction
e2c689fc309a9123da69cc7d0c13c58130d74d6eed9b3b50d98a0c4c9fe4d4af
spent
true